How to Clean a Fabric Office Chair?

If you’re looking for tips on how to clean a fabric office chair, you’ve come to the right place. Fabric office chairs are popular because they’re comfortable and look great, but they can be tricky to keep clean. Here are some tips to help you get your fabric office chair looking its best.

First, vacuum the chair with the upholstery attachment to remove any dust or dirt. Then, spot-clean any stains with a mild detergent and a damp cloth. If the stain is stubborn, you may need to use a cleaning solvent.

Be sure to test the solvent on an inconspicuous area of the chair first to make sure it doesn’t damage the fabric.

  • First, remove any loose dirt and debris from the chair with a vacuum attachment or a soft brush
  • Next, mix up a solution of mild dish soap and warm water
  • Dip a clean cloth into the soapy water and wring it out well
  • Wipe down the chair, paying special attention to any areas that are stained or especially dirty
  • Rinse the cloth in clean water and wring it out again
  • Use this damp cloth to wipe away any soap residue from the chair
  • 7 Finally, let the chair air dry completely before using it again

How to Remove Stains from Fabric Office Chair

If you have a fabric office chair, you know that it can be difficult to keep it clean. Stains are inevitable, especially if you eat or drink at your desk. But don’t worry – there are ways to remove stains from your chair and keep it looking fresh and new.

Here are some tips on how to remove different types of stains from your fabric office chair: · Food and beverage spills – If you spill food or drinks on your chair, act quickly! Blot the area with a clean, dry cloth to absorb as much of the liquid as possible.

Then, use a mild soap and water solution to gently scrub the stain. You may need to repeat this process several times before the stain disappears completely. · Body oils and sweat – Over time, body oils and sweat can build up on your fabric office chair, leaving behind unsightly stains.

To remove these stains, mix equal parts vinegar and water in a bowl. Use a clean cloth soaked in this solution to scrub the stained areas of your chair. Rinse with clean water when finished.

· Ink – If you accidentally spill ink on your chair, blot the area with a clean cloth dipped in rubbing alcohol. Repeat until the stain is gone. You may need to use an eyedropper to apply the rubbing alcohol directly to the stain if it’s stubborn.

How Do You Deep Clean a Chair?

Assuming you would like tips on how to deep clean a chair: First, start by removing any cushion covers or removable fabric. These can be thrown in the washing machine for a cycle on their own.

If the chair has any non-removable upholstery, use a vacuum cleaner with a soft brush attachment to get rid of any dirt or debris. Next, focus on the frame of the chair. Use a damp cloth to wipe down all surfaces, paying extra attention to areas that tend to collect dust (like crevices and grooves).

You can also use a mild cleaning solution (diluted dish soap or white vinegar work well) if needed. Once everything is wiped down, dry the frame off with a clean towel. Finally, put everything back together and enjoy your newly cleaned chair!
